Man files complaint after ChatGPT said he killed his children

 

Norwegian Arve Hjalmar Holmen was left in shock when he looked himself up on the ChatGPT AI chatbot only to be falsely told that he was serving a 21-year prison term for killing two of his children. Holmen has now filed a complaint with the Norwegian Data Protection Authority, demanding that ChatGPT operator OpenAI be fined for its distressing claim. Generative-AI chatbots are known to spit out erroneous information occasionally, but this mistake is one of the most shocking ones to date ...

Apple reported to be using more than $1 billion a year on its streaming service

 

Apple is losing more than $1 billion a year on its Apple TV+ streaming service, The Information said in a report on Thursday. It also claimed that Apple TV+ had 45 million subscribers last year, which, if accurate, puts it ahead of Peacock (36 million) but behind Hulu (53 million) — and way behind Netflix, which reported 302 million subscribers in January. It’s worth noting that Apple has around $165 billion in cash on hand, so it can comfortably absorb any losses with Apple TV+ ...

Humanoid robot war heats up as U.S. and China race toward mass production

 

A slew of American and Chinese firms, among others, are vying to become the first to put AI-powered humanoid robots into mass production. On Tuesday, the U.S. robot maker Figure AI unveiled a groundbreaking automated production line that it claims can manufacture 12,000 robots annually. On the same day, Chinese home appliance giant Midea Group unveiled a prototype for a self-developed humanoid robot. Another Chinese firm, Unitree, also caused a stir recently with its “kung fu robot” ...
